APRIL is the month of Easter, Passover & Mahavir Janma Kalyanak. It's the month of the Greek Orthodox Good Friday Procession in Astoria Queens and of course U.S. tax returns are due on April 15th.

noguchi museum in long island city queens new york city nyNoguchi Museum In Long Island City

April 4: First Fridays

Cocktails at 5.30 pm, discussion at 6 pm. Lecture / presentation with the theme Center of Attention. Free w/ admission.

April 13: Second Sundays - Visions of Tomorrow

Begins at 3 pm. Noguchi was asked to participate in the theme of art & commerce at the 1939 World's Fair, but in the end didn't show. Free w/ admission.

Thru May 25: Noguchi's Early Drawings 1927 - 1932

New exhibit about Noguchi's early development, including 14 nudes drawn during the period where he explores curvaceous forms.

Louis Armstrong House In Corona NY

Louis Armstrong House

April: Louis Armstrong & Real Ambassadors Exhibit

In 1961 Louis Armstrong worked on an album with the Brubecks entitled Real Ambassadors which tackled the racial inequalities of the time. Admission $10 / $7 which includes 40 minute House Tour - last one begins at 4 pm.
